The subgenus Pleuranthium of the genus Epidendrum of the Orchidaceae is distinguished from the other subgenera by having lateral inflorescences on the reed-like stems of the sympodial plant. With the exception of subgenus Psilanthemum , all of the remaining subgenera produce terminal inflorescences.
H. G. Reichenbach recognized four species in this subgenus. Kew has concluded that one of these, E. pileatum, is a synonym for E. dendrobii (page numbers refer to H. G. Reichenbach 1861):
